KitGuru Complete Guide to PC Workstations – Part 3

In the second part of this series, we presented some initial tests to illustrate how CPU and graphics can affect different types of performance in a PC workstation. In this third part, we focus down on one particular, industry-standard benchmark that puts a workstation through a range of tests with popular 3D modelling and design applications.

SPECviewperf from the Standard Performance Evaluation Corporation has been the most popular test of professional 3D graphics for many years. In this article, we put our smorgasbord of CPU and graphics combinations through every single test from SPECviewper 12.02. Some of the results may surprise you.

As with our previous article, we will be running our tests on three different workstation specifications using three different Intel processors, with four different NVIDIA Quadro professional 3D accelerators.
